Deschamps: Uruguay very different from Argentina

By Paul Giblin

MOSCOW, July 5 (Xinhua) -- France coach Didier Deschamps expects a tough game when his side faces Uruguay for a place in the semifinals of the World Cup on Friday.

Uruguay have conceded just one goal in their four games to date and knocked Portugal out of the tournament in the last round, thanks to two goals from Edison Cavani, while the French beat Argentina in a victory that was clearer than the final score might suggest.

However, although Uruguay and Argentina are neighbors, Deschamps said in his pre-game press conference on Thursday that they are miles apart in footballing terms.

"This Uruguay side has a very different profile to Argentina. We will have to be patient. They are extremely organized in defense, they don't concede many goals. But they also know how to attack and they're very good with their counterattacks," said Deschamps.

The France coach said that the speed with which Uruguay were able to get the ball forward was "really admirable, and they have two extremely talented strikers. We need to be patient, but we'll need to have more than patient if we're going to beat them."

Luis Suarez and Edison Cavani are Uruguay's strikers, and although Cavani was photographed in training on Thursday, he is a doubt after limping out of last Saturday's match with a calf injury.

"Cavani has been a great figure at PSG. He's a winner, he's a leader, he's respected in France as a player and also as a man," said French goalkeeper Hugo Lloris to the press.

Lloris said that "Cavani and Suarez are among the most beautiful attacking pairings in the world. They're a very difficult team to handle and very strong on the counter," but he added that if Cavani didn't play whoever replaced him, Maxi Gomez or Cristhian Stuani, "can play at a very high level. We're getting ready for everything, whether he (Cavani) plays or doesn't play."

"It's going to be a big game. Uruguay are a very strong team, it's going to be a real struggle and we're going to have to be focused in all aspects of the game," said the French goalkeeper.
